Historic VTA Strike Will End After Judge’s Order, Some Service to Resume by Friday
March 28, 2025 // The agreement — which expired on March 3 — said the contract continues from “year to year” after its expiration and requires the two sides “continue to negotiate until there is a successor agreement,” the agency said. “The court does believe that there is at least a reasonable interpretation of the collective bargaining agreement that would lead to the conclusion that the agreement, including the no-strike provision, remains in full force in effect until agreement is reached,” Nishigaya said.
VTA Slightly Boosts Raise Offer, Union Says It Falls Far Short
March 24, 2025 // The more than 1,500 transit workers were originally slated to vote on the VTA’s previous offer — 10.5% raises over three years — on Sunday, but Singh said the agency asked them to hold off after it decided to hold the special meeting. He criticized the fairness of wages at VTA, saying supervisors and upper management are “essentially making double what our employees are making.” But VTA officials said their latest offer could cause financial pain for the agency.
VTA asks for Gov. Newsom’s intervention to force striking union employees back to work
March 17, 2025 // The VTA, whose buses and light rail trains have been idled since workers walked out Monday, also disclosed Saturday filed March 10 for a Superior Court injunction to "stop the irreparable harm to the community." The transit authority argues that Amalgamated Transit Union Local 265, representing more than 1,500 VTA workers, violated a "no strike" clause in its contract, even though the agreement expired at 11:59 p.m. Sunday.
